Long before their famous Super Bowl face-off, Jason and Travis Kelce have relied on a special pre-game ritual from their mother. Donna Kelce famously brings homemade chocolate chip cookies to her sons before every major game to give them a taste of home.

A Mother’s Secret Ingredient

The cookies are more than just a snack; they represent a mother’s unwavering support for her children, no matter how famous they become. Donna shared that the teammates and friends of her sons often line up for a taste of the baked goods as well.

“It’s just love from home.”

During a visit to the TODAY show, the anchors were so impressed by the warm treats that they suggested she should start selling them commercially. The secret to the flavor involves melting the butter in the microwave and adding a distinct touch of cinnamon to the dough.
